Review summary

Summarized from anonymous rental reviews on Openigloo.

Recent reviews of buildings managed by MISSOURI ASSETS LLC reveal a mix of spacious apartments and convenient locations, often praised for large units and proximity to transit. However, management responsiveness is frequently criticized, with tenants reporting unaddressed pest issues, especially bed bugs, and poor communication. Cleanliness and garbage handling receive mixed feedback, with concerns about laundry area upkeep and package theft raised multiple times. Heating performance varies, and noise levels depend on neighbors, sometimes cited as disruptive. Suggestions include improving tenant communication, establishing clear procedures, and enhancing maintenance follow-up to build trust and tenant satisfaction.

Former tenant·9 minutes ago

You'll be Ignored and then blamed for not informing them

Pros

The units are large including the hallways and bedrooms in the apartments themselves. The trash is well maintained which is nice especially since you pass it every time you do laundry. Elevator in building but only one so you can wait a while occasionally. Very close to the C train!

Cons

Beach Lane management will ignore your calls and emails. We had bed bugs for almost a year and forced us to move out since it was never resolved. Upon the initial complaint, they did respond well by sending an exterminator (who sucked at their job too) but after that they did not stay on top of the bed bug problem. They kept saying they already sent an exterminator and it is likely our fault for countless reasons they tried to put back on us. Then when I followed up again about the on-going issue and the health and safety concerns from the on-going situation, they blamed us for not telling them sooner despite them emailing us and directly informing us not to write them any longer until they have an update for us - this was a 3-week gap in a 7 month period at this point. Called 311 multiple times and that was a process itself but when 311 reported other issues, beach lane attended to this since there were fines involved. But attention to the bed bugs still. They claimed they inspected the other units but they did not! I checked in with each neighbor and no one ever inspected their units or told them. Guess what. We found them in other units. This experience can go on but the lack of care for tenants from Beach Lane I found to be true as I dealt with them while living here briefly.

Advice to the owners

Be accountable and don't gaslight your tenets on your neglect

Open violations

From past 10 years · Updated 5 days ago

Average violations per unit for this owner or associate is worse than the city average.

Owner average0.84Violations per unit
NYC average0.81Violations per unit
7Class C
Immediately hazardous

Rodents, pest, mold, inadequate heat or hot water, defective building parts

39Class B
Hazardous

Smoke detector issues, inadequate lighting, no lighting for stairways

9Class A
Non-hazardous

No peephole on a door, no street number on the building, unlawful keeping of animals

0Class I
Missing info

Missing or non-compliant with administrative information orders or filings
